white1 and white2 will pass ball to each other 3 or 4 times.
blue1 and blue2 will adjust accordingly.
red1 and red2 are continually getting open.
white1 or white2 will pass to either red1 or red2. Now, it becomes a 2 on 2 game.
reds vs blues until reds score or blues get the ball.
Rotation = Offence to defence, defence to passers.
